CRG Northpark DC 1

Project summary provided by submitting company.

CRG, a Midwest Real Estate development company enlisted the services of the architect to design a new warehouse including manufacturing space, warehouse area, and offices for today’s high tech companies. The design is inspired to be a well engineered machine – elegant, purposeful and unadorned. Externally, the volume is broken up by planar elements overlapping each other with 3 different shades of grey. The corners are elemental with a red block of color accented by a composite metal panel frame to draw the eyes to the corners. Full height glass floods the offices with natural light and clerestory windows introduce light into the manufacturing space. Tilt allowed for the flat, unadorned planes that the designer wanted.
